WebGross Income Calculation Example; Determine household size . . . 4 people with no elderly or disabled members. Add gross monthly income . . . $1,500 earned income + $550 social security = $2,050 gross income. If gross monthly income is less than the limit for household size, determine net income. WebMar 24, 2024 · The Affordable Connectivity Program (ACP) provides a discount of up to: $30 per month toward internet service for eligible households. $75 per month for households on qualifying Tribal lands. Eligible households can also receive a one-time discount of up to $100 toward purchasing a laptop, desktop computer, or tablet from participating providers. WebApr 13, 2024 · Social Security Disability benefits are generally not taxable, but they may be subject to taxation if your income exceeds certain thresholds. If you owe taxes on your SSDI benefits, you will need to report the taxable amount on your tax return and may be eligible for certain tax credits and deductions.
